How contract law essays are usually assessed
Certainly, it is important to know what particular aspects of your contract law essay a teacher will be evaluating. By the way, do you know that writing contract law essays mostly boils down to examining case studies?
You will receive a description of a certain situation that refers to contract law and then you will be asked a question at the end.
This is what your teacher will assess in the contract law essay:
Your awareness and ability to use the principles of contract law when solving a problem.
Your predictions as to the approaches that the court would use in the same situation.
Your analytical skills and an ability to give a piece of advice on the problem.
